Yeah. I mean, does the school want everyone in the top 20% to transfer?Desert Fox wrote:It would so stupid to not recalculate.
If you know that your 1L school will re-calculate rank after a chunk of the top students transfer out, you have a significant incentive to stay. If I know that I could go from the top 15% to top 10% (or top 10% to top 5%), I'm more likely to stick around.

They will eventually recalculate (probably at the end of 2L fall). The issue is most important during OCI though, and at that time they can't be certain about who is and is not returning. Recalculation prior to the fall is speculative at best.Desert Fox wrote:It would so stupid to not recalculate.
I suspect those who do not transfer out still benefit from the transfers even without recalculation. Even at 15%, an applicant's grades might be one of the highest GPAs that the firm's recruiter and recruiting attorneys are seeing during that school's OCI pre-select process.
